On the height adjustment thing, I have a Roland FP30 and many keyboard stands won't adjust low enough to get the keys to my preferred height of 28" (due to the overall height of the keyboard chassis). I have it on a Hercules Z style stand which adjusts down to 23.75" and gets it there, but I've been tempted to just buy the furniture style stand for it.
On the height adjustment thing, I have a Roland FP30 and many keyboard stands won't adjust low enough to get the keys to my preferred height of 28" (due to the overall height of the keyboard chassis). I have it on a Hercules Z style stand which adjusts down to 23.75" and gets it there, but I've been tempted to just buy the furniture style stand for it.
it's not impossible, you can just trim the furniture stand on the chop saw and get your perfect height, but my point is, this is not perfect forever, if you get a difference chair, if the cushions compress over time, if you decide to sit higher or lower at some point, the z stand is just more practical.

so, the Roland Super Natural is a Blended engine,
only the Supernatural on their high end fp90x,v piano etc is full modeling.
On the SN with blend, they use a steinway piano sample set, and just model the TAIL of the sound, the beginning attack portion of the sound is from a real steinway.
The korg main piano is also a steinway , but they have more than one in there i'm not sure which.
